Rodney Fernandez Rivers. Vallejo, CA native by way of Daly City, CA, is better known to the people as Rodney-O or Rod Roc.
Acquired his first turntables and mixer in 1993. Became a hermit and easily got addicted to watching DMC and ITF battle tapes as he secretly practiced and studied the art for a couple of years as a bedroom DJ before exposing his newly found love to the public. Around 95'-96', Rod Roc decided to break out of his shell and join the rest of the active DJs on the scene along with fellow friends/DJs (rbtron, phraze, jay z, dvs1) and created mobile DJ crew; Mixology Entertainment. Mixology became known to rock parties (garage parties, cotillions, weddings, school dances, etc.) from Vallejo to all the way to Vegas. Eventually, after a few years went by, everybody in the crew started to lose interest towards DJing, except for Rod Roc of course and fellow friend/DJ Jay Z. The fall of Mixology quickly lead the two to join local legendary Daly City crew; Second To None, from 98'-2000.
Paying dues with the Second To None crew, opened up a ton of new doors. Rod Roc slowly but surely started rockin' parties around the Bay Area and showcasing/opening for cats like DJ Rhettmatic, Dilated Peoples, Black Eyed Peas, Jurassic 5, Fingerbangerz, Moonrocks, Living Legends, Top Rawmen, The Earthlings, Queen Latifah, Heiroglyphics, Method Man, and Saul Williams. Also received a taste of the battle scene by participating in Guitar Center's 1999 ITF Spin-Off Battle.
A couple years later after Second To None slowly died out for good in 2000, Rod Roc moved on and gave birth to an idea called; Souled Out Radio, in 2002. First started off as a live mixshow operated in his garage/studio, but after 4-5 yearsis now a full blown radio outlet for local independent artists from the Bay Area and beyond, consisting of shows like Schoolyard Saturdays, Sunday Night Break-Fast, and the Thursday Night Throwdown, that are broadcasted worldwide all over the internet.
Finally in 2006, Rod Roc receives a CD in the mail from a local Daly City producer by the name of Joe Dukes, requesting for him to play his group's (Can't Find A Villain) tracks throughout Souled Out Radio. After hearing the group's CD and definitely diggin' it, they finally hook up at some lounge in Berkeley and talked about future plans/etc. They decided to create a music label to help expose local artists and crews and artists such as Can't Find A Villain, Construct Existence Crew, Gee Soul, and more. Shortly after, local Bay Area DJ; The Mighty Delrokz, joins forces with the two and the three go on to create what is now known to the public as; Souled Out Underground. Souled Out Underground is home to some of the freshest independent artists/dj's in the Bay Area.
And as of 2008, Rod Roc was asked to become the permanent DJ to Bay Area's independent hip-hop group; Group Therapy (LMNtal, Random, Inkfat). So, keep your eyes peeled for them.
